Online Learning Platforms

The rise of online learning platforms has made deep learning education more accessible than ever before. Platforms like Coursera, edX, and Udacity offer a plethora of courses that range from beginner to advanced levels. These courses are often developed in collaboration with top universities and industry leaders, ensuring high-quality content. The flexibility of online learning allows students to progress at their own pace, making it ideal for working professionals looking to upskill.
